Current Status and Projected Path

As of the latest update, Hurricane Gabrielle is positioned approximately 350 miles east-southeast of Cape Hatteras, moving northwest at 14 mph. The central pressure has fallen to 978 mb, indicating a strengthening cyclone capable of producing significant surf and rip currents. The National Hurricane Center's consensus model suite suggests a gradual turn toward the north-northeast over the next 48 hours, potentially bringing the outer bands ashore along the Mid-Atlantic coast by mid-week.

Intensity and Wind Field Analysis

Satellite imagery reveals a consolidating central dense overcast with deep convection wrapping into the low-level circulation. Maximum sustained winds have increased to 85 mph, classifying Gabrielle as a Category 1 hurricane on the Saffir-Simpson scale. The storm's asymmetric wind field is expanding, with hurricane-force winds extending up to 35 miles from the center and tropical-storm-force winds reaching outward up to 150 miles, indicating a broad area of potential disruption.

Potential Impacts and Safety Measures

Coastal communities from Florida to the Carolinas should prepare for escalating hazards regardless of the exact landfall point. Dangerous surf conditions and life-threatening rip currents are expected to persist for several days, posing a significant risk to swimmers and boaters. Residents in low-lying areas are advised to review flood evacuation routes and ensure emergency kits are fully stocked with non-perishable supplies and medications.

Monitor official updates from the National Weather Service and local authorities.

Avoid unnecessary travel, especially along coastal roads and bridges.

Secure outdoor furniture and loose objects that could become projectiles.

Charge mobile devices and backup power sources in advance.

Historical Context and Comparison

While not forecast to reach the intensity of historic storms, Gabrielle's track bears a resemblance to previous mid-Atlantic events in terms of steering patterns. Meteorologists note that the storm's interaction with a trough over the Eastern United States will dictate its speed and rainfall potential. This dynamic setup warrants close attention to rainfall forecasts, as slow-moving systems can produce catastrophic flooding even when wind impacts subside.

Technology Behind the Tracker

Modern hurricane tracking integrates data from multiple sources, including geostationary satellites, hurricane hunter aircraft, and coastal radar networks. The tracker utilizes advanced numerical weather prediction models, such as the European ECMWF and the American GFS, to generate probable track cones. These models are blended with real-time observations to reduce positional error and improve intensity guidance, providing the public with the most reliable forecast possible.
